PayPal Integration

Master PayPal payment integration including Express Checkout, IPN handling, recurring billing, and refund workflows.

When to Use This Skill

  • Integrating PayPal as a payment option
  • Implementing express checkout flows
  • Setting up recurring billing with PayPal
  • Processing refunds and payment disputes
  • Handling PayPal webhooks (IPN)
  • Supporting international payments
  • Implementing PayPal subscriptions

Core Concepts

1. Payment Products

PayPal Checkout

  • One-time payments
  • Express checkout experience
  • Guest and PayPal account payments

PayPal Subscriptions

  • Recurring billing
  • Subscription plans
  • Automatic renewals

PayPal Payouts

  • Send money to multiple recipients
  • Marketplace and platform payments

2. Integration Methods

Client-Side (JavaScript SDK)

  • Smart Payment Buttons
  • Hosted payment flow
  • Minimal backend code

Server-Side (REST API)

  • Full control over payment flow
  • Custom checkout UI
  • Advanced features

3. IPN (Instant Payment Notification)

  • Webhook-like payment notifications
  • Asynchronous payment updates
  • Verification required

Quick Start

// Frontend - PayPal Smart Buttons
<div id="paypal-button-container"></div>

<script src="https://www.paypal.com/sdk/js?client-id=YOUR_CLIENT_ID&currency=USD"></script>
<script>
  paypal.Buttons({
    createOrder: function(data, actions) {
      return actions.order.create({
        purchase_units: [{
          amount: {
            value: '25.00'
          }
        }]
      });
    },
    onApprove: function(data, actions) {
      return actions.order.capture().then(function(details) {
        // Payment successful
        console.log('Transaction completed by ' + details.payer.name.given_name);

        // Send to backend for verification
        fetch('/api/paypal/capture', {
          method: 'POST',
          headers: {'Content-Type': 'application/json'},
          body: JSON.stringify({orderID: data.orderID})
        });
      });
    }
  }).render('#paypal-button-container');
</script>
# Backend - Verify and capture order
from paypalrestsdk import Payment
import paypalrestsdk

paypalrestsdk.configure({
    "mode": "sandbox",  # or "live"
    "client_id": "YOUR_CLIENT_ID",
    "client_secret": "YOUR_CLIENT_SECRET"
})

def capture_paypal_order(order_id):
    """Capture a PayPal order."""
    payment = Payment.find(order_id)

    if payment.execute({"payer_id": payment.payer.payer_info.payer_id}):
        # Payment successful
        return {
            'status': 'success',
            'transaction_id': payment.id,
            'amount': payment.transactions[0].amount.total
        }
    else:
        # Payment failed
        return {
            'status': 'failed',
            'error': payment.error
        }

Testing

# Use sandbox credentials
SANDBOX_CLIENT_ID = "..."
SANDBOX_SECRET = "..."

# Test accounts
# Create test buyer and seller accounts at developer.paypal.com

def test_payment_flow():
    """Test complete payment flow."""
    client = PayPalClient(SANDBOX_CLIENT_ID, SANDBOX_SECRET, mode='sandbox')

    # Create order
    order = client.create_order(10.00)
    assert 'id' in order

    # Get approval URL
    approval_url = next((link['href'] for link in order['links'] if link['rel'] == 'approve'), None)
    assert approval_url is not None

    # After approval (manual step with test account)
    # Capture order
    # captured = client.capture_order(order['id'])
    # assert captured['status'] == 'COMPLETED'
